While it is a good idea to have a single mega-investor process harvest and help avoid wastage, it will a better idea if many local merchants are supported to perform same role and help reduce capital flight. The volume of wasted harvest due to lack of processing is significant enough. From chili pepper, potatoes, tomatoes, cassava, corn to rice, yam, etc are wasted every year even in midst of poverty. 7 Likes 1 Share |
